Video Building A Competitive Downtown

Whether it's business, residential, economic, or cultural development, Ann Arbor's downtown is a vital puzzle piece in our community's future health and prosperity. Our May speaker event asked the question: What makes a downtown economically vibrant and attractive? We had experts and business leaders weigh in. If you missed it, we've got the video.

Two weeks ago Concentrate, in partnership with the Ann Arbor DDA, invited Todd Poole of 4ward Planning, to discuss the economic potentials and pitfalls of our downtown. 4ward Planning assists local governments and developers to achieve sustainable development outcomes through responsible, future based planning through socioeconomic analysis.

We also invited a panel of local downtown business leaders to weigh in on the challenges and opportunities of working in our downtown – what works for them, what they’d like to see improved, what changes they think are necessary.

If you missed the presentation, we’ve got the next best thing: a video of the speakers and discussion.
